How to Make 16-Programme 4-Page
Number Memory Setting
In channel positions 1 to 16, four Teletext
pages can be stored in each channel, a total
of 64 pages.
Initially
the channel
that
transmits Teletext in your area i.e. channel
7 in Sydney, must be preset into channels
1
to 16 (see page 6) or a channel for each
set of four pages required.

For 4-page number memory setting, first
press the red colour button. Input the
desired Teletext page number into the red
block in the lower area of the screen.
Then,
press the green colour button.
Input the desired page number into the
green block.
Example:
P300
5.
6.
Then, press the yellow colour button.
Input the desired page number into the
yellow block.
Then, press the blue colour button. Input
the desired page number into the blue
block.
Finally, press and hold the store button
until every coloured
block changes
to
white. Four page numbers
have now
been stored in the page number memory
at the same time.

NOTE:
1.
2.
It is only possible to store teletext pages
in positions l-16.
Stored Teletext page numbers
remain
stored even when the power is turned off.
If there is no page that matches the page
numbers
that are stored,
the stored
number will blink.
